Inhaltsverzeichnis:

Programmieren eines Arduino mit einem anderen Arduino, um einen Lauftext ohne Bibliothek anzuzeigen - Gunook
Programmieren eines Arduino mit einem anderen Arduino, um einen Lauftext ohne Bibliothek anzuzeigen - Gunook

Video: Programmieren eines Arduino mit einem anderen Arduino, um einen Lauftext ohne Bibliothek anzuzeigen - Gunook

Video: Programmieren eines Arduino mit einem anderen Arduino, um einen Lauftext ohne Bibliothek anzuzeigen - Gunook
Video: Arduino Tutorial - 12. I2C Display (LCD) 2024, November
Anonim
Image
Image

Sony Spresense oder Arduino Uno sind nicht so teuer und benötigen nicht viel Strom. Wenn Ihr Projekt jedoch Einschränkungen hinsichtlich Leistung, Platz oder sogar Budget hat, sollten Sie Arduino Pro Mini in Betracht ziehen. Im Gegensatz zu Arduino Pro Micro hat Arduino Pro Mini keinen USB-Anschluss. Sie können Arduino Pro Mini mit einem USB-zu-UART-Konverter programmieren. Sie können auch einen anderen Arduino mit USB-Anschluss verwenden, um Arduino Pro Mini zu programmieren, wie wir es hier tun werden.

Lieferungen

Arduino Uno oder Sony Spresense

Arduino Pro Mini 3.3V WEMOS D1 Mini Matrix LED-Abschirmung 6 Arduino-Stecker auf Buchse Überbrückungsdrähte Micro-USB-Kabel Lötkolben und Drähte

Schritt 1: Löten Sie die LED-Matrix, um Arduino zu zielen

Löten Sie die LED-Matrix zum Ziel Arduino
Löten Sie die LED-Matrix zum Ziel Arduino
Löten Sie die LED-Matrix zum Ziel Arduino
Löten Sie die LED-Matrix zum Ziel Arduino

Wir benötigen 4 Drähte zwischen WEMOS D1 Mini Matrix LED Shield und Arduino Pro Mini wie folgt:

WEMOS D1 Mini Matrix LED-Schild - Farbe - Arduino Pro Mini 3V3 - Rot - 3.3V D7 - Grün - A4 D5 - Gelb - A5 GND - Schwarz - GND Beachten Sie, dass wir die Arduino Pro Mini 5-Volt-Version verwenden, also mussten wir zurücktreten die Spannung mit 5 Dioden. Überprüfen Sie Ihre Arduino-Betriebsspannung, bevor Sie das WEMOS D1 Mini Matrix LED Shield anschließen. Bei Verwendung der Arduino Pro Mini 3.3V-Version ist keine Spannungsabsenkung erforderlich.

Schritt 2: Stecken Sie die männliche Seite der Überbrückungskabel in das Programmier-Arduino ein

Stecken Sie die männliche Seite der Überbrückungskabel in das Programmier-Arduino
Stecken Sie die männliche Seite der Überbrückungskabel in das Programmier-Arduino

Wir benötigen 6 Arduino-Stecker-zu-Buchse-Überbrückungsdrähte, die wie folgt in das Programmier-Arduino eingesteckt sind:

Sony Spresense: Farbe 10: Rot (RST) 11: Orange 12: Gelb 13: Grün 5V: Rot (Strom) GND: Schwarz

Schritt 3: Verbinden mit dem Ziel-Arduino

Verbindung zum Ziel-Arduino
Verbindung zum Ziel-Arduino
Verbindung zum Ziel-Arduino
Verbindung zum Ziel-Arduino

Wir benötigen 6 Pins, die auf Arduino Pro Mini gelötet sind, um die weibliche Seite der Programmier-Arduino-Überbrückungsdrähte wie folgt zu verbinden:

Arduino Pro Mini: Farbe RST: Rot (RST) 11: Orange 12: Gelb 13: Grün RAW: Rot (Strom) GND: Schwarz

Schritt 4: Einrichten des Programmiergeräts

Einrichten des Programmiergeräts
Einrichten des Programmiergeräts

Öffnen Sie die Arduino IDE, dann Datei> Beispiele> 11. ArduinoISP> ArduinoISP. Beim Sony Spresense-Board muss die folgende Zeile auskommentiert werden:

// #define USE_OLD_STYLE_WIRING Sobald dies erledigt ist, drücken Sie Strg+U, um Code in Sony Spresense oder das von Ihnen verwendete Arduino hochzuladen.

Schritt 5: Hochladen des Codes zum Ziel Arduino

Hochladen des Codes zum Ziel Arduino
Hochladen des Codes zum Ziel Arduino

Code von Github herunterladen. Drücken Sie nicht Strg+U, da dies dazu führt, dass der Code, den Sie bereits in Spresense hochgeladen haben, überschrieben wird, der für die Verwendung als Programmierer erforderlich ist. Drücken Sie stattdessen Strg+Umschalt+U, um mit dem Programmierer hochzuladen.

Zu diesem Zeitpunkt benötigen Sie nur zwei Drähte, um Arduino Pro Mini mit Strom zu versorgen.

Empfohlen: